Key Points:

  •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son faced backlash for using the offensive R-word twice during a Netflix roast of Kevin Hart, directing the term at NBA player Draymond Green rather than Hart.
  • Johnson joked about Green's name and the Golden State Warriors' playoff elimination, which many viewers found offensive and inappropriate, sparking criticism on social media.
  • Some fans expressed disappointment and anger, with comments calling Johnson out for his language, while others pointed out irony or defended his comedic approach.
  • Comedian Sheryl Underwood defended Johnson, suggesting his use of the word was part of addressing racial identity and that political correctness has limits in comedy.
  • The incident has sparked debate about the boundaries of humor and offensive language in public performances.
